Is SplatRBall a BB gun?

SplatRBall is not a BB gun but rather a type of paintball gun. Paintball guns use compressed gas or air to shoot small, gelatin balls filled with water-soluble dye at opponents in a game or activity.

BB guns, on the other hand, shoot small metal pellets using either spring or air pressure mechanisms. They are often used for target shooting or pest control and are not typically used in team games or activities.

It is important to note that while paintball and BB guns may share some similarities in appearance, they are designed for different purposes and should not be confused with each other. Is a gel battery worth the extra money?

Gel batteries, also known as valve-regulated lead-acid (VRLA) batteries, have become increasingly popular in recent years as a reliable and maintenance-free alternative to traditional lead-acid batteries. While they may cost more than conventional batteries, there are several reasons why investing in a gel battery can be worth the extra money.

Firstly, gel batteries have a longer lifespan compared to traditional lead-acid batteries. Gel batteries use a gel-like substance inside the battery to hold the electrolyte, which makes them more resistant to vibration and shock and can extend their life cycle by up to 50%. This makes them ideal for use in deep-cycle applications such as solar power systems, backup power, and marine applications.

Secondly, gel batteries are completely sealed and maintenance-free. They do not require any water or electrolyte top-offs, which means that no maintenance is required over their entire lifespan. This makes them ideal for use in remote areas where it may be difficult to maintain or access your battery.

Thirdly, gel batteries offer improved safety features over traditional lead-acid batteries. They are less prone to outgassing, which means they release fewer dangerous gases during charging. This makes them safer to use in enclosed areas or onboard boats.

Finally, gel batteries are a more eco-friendly choice as they are 100% recyclable. More and more people are concerned about the environment and are looking for sustainable options that can make a difference, and gel batteries are a step in the right direction.

Overall, while gel batteries may cost more than traditional lead-acid batteries, they offer numerous benefits that make them worth the extra money. The longer lifespan, maintenance-free operation, improved safety features, and eco-friendliness all combine to make the investment in a gel battery a wise choice.

Do gel batteries last longer than regular batteries?

In terms of lifespan, gel batteries do tend to last longer than regular batteries. The reason for this is because gel batteries are designed to be more durable, reliable and have a longer lifespan than the average wet-cell battery. Gel batteries are constructed with a gel electrolyte instead of liquid, which allows them to be sealed and prevents them from spilling, leaking or venting gas.

This means that they can be stored, transported and installed in any orientation, as they don’t require any maintenance.

The gel electrolyte used in gel batteries is also more stable over time, which is why they tend to have a much longer lifespan compared to traditional lead-acid batteries. Gel batteries can have a lifespan of up to 10 years in some cases when properly cared for, whereas traditional wet-cell batteries tend to only last between 3-5 years.

Another factor that contributes to the longer lifespan of gel batteries is their ability to withstand deep cycles. Deep cycling is when a battery is completely discharged and then recharged back to full capacity. Traditional batteries tend to have a shorter lifespan when subjected to frequent deep cycles, whereas gel batteries can withstand thousands of deep cycles and maintain their capacity for a longer period.

In addition to their longer lifespan, gel batteries also have a higher tolerance for high temperatures and can withstand freezing temperatures better than traditional batteries. However, gel batteries do have a higher price point compared to traditional batteries, but their longer lifespan and greater durability may justify the higher cost in the long run.

Gel batteries do tend to last longer than regular batteries due to their construction and design. While they may be more expensive upfront, the investment in a gel battery can pay off in the long run due to their longevity, durability and ability to withstand deep cycles.
